Spitsbergen, Svalbard, Norway cruise port is located in the Arctic Ocean, off the northern coast of Norway. It is the largest island in the Svalbard archipelago, and is the northernmost port in the world. The port is located in the town of Longyearbyen, which is the administrative center of the Svalbard archipelago. The port is surrounded by mountains and glaciers, and is a popular destination for cruise ships.

  • Polar Bear Capital of the World

    Polar Bear Capital of the World

    Spitsbergen, Svalbard, Norway is known as the 'Polar Bear Capital of the World' due to its large population of polar bears. It is estimated that there are around 3,000 polar bears living in the area, making it one of the best places in the world to observe these majestic creatures in their natural habitat. The Svalbard Global Seed Vault, located on the island, is also home to the world's largest collection of crop diversity, making it an important site for preserving the world's food supply.
